The retailer has embraced the use of technology to enhance the shopping experience for its customers. At its 280 stores, the company uses Nedap's iD Cloud solution and RFID handheld readers to simplify the management of inventory. This system has allowed omnichannel services like Buy Online Pickup In Store and Ship-from Store to be offered.

River Island uses visual UGC to showcase customers and encourage purchase on its home page and product page. The content is displayed as engaging, authentic, shoppable images and carousels. The results are impressive. People who interact with this content see an increase of 184% in conversion rates, and an increase of 45% in the average value of orders. The company also uses an option in Galleries that allows shoppers to add specific items featured in UGC to their wish lists without interrupting their browsing.

The Body Shop

The Body Shop is a British cosmetics and beauty business founded in 1976. The company is known for its environmentally responsible and ethical practices, the brand has more than 3,000 stores across the world. Its products are inspired by nature and contain ingredients like marula oil and sesame oil that are sourced from its Community Trade program. The brand also offers products that are not subject to testing on animals.

The Body shop has an extensive loyalty program, which rewards loyal customers with points which can be exchanged for discounts or gifts. Customers can also donate points to charity to further highlight the store's values in the areas of sustainability and social responsibility.
